What is Impact of U.S. Tariffs on Italy Body Armor Market?
The application of US tariffs generates ripple effects across the global body armor supply chain by increasing the procurement cost of crucial raw materials, such as specialized aramid and ultra-high-molecular-weight polyethylene (UHMWPE) fibers. For Italian manufacturers, this necessitates adjustments in sourcing strategies or accepting higher input costs for high-performance components, potentially affecting the final pricing and competitive positioning of exported armor systems.
